Brampton Woods

We had a lovely walk through Brampton Woods this afternoon. The bluebells - and the sunshine were out. Brampton Woods are the second oldest woods in the country at 900 years old and are mentioned in the Domesday Book. They are trying to restore them to how they used to be by cutting down the pine trees and leaving more room for the hard woods.
